 |
|
Как создать счетчик хостов? |

02.12.2007, 16:51
|
|
Познающий
Регистрация: 15.03.2007
Сообщений: 39
С нами:
10082994
Репутация:
10
|
|
Как создать счетчик хостов?
Напишите пожалуйста скрипт счетчика хостов и хитов на сайте.
|
|
|

02.12.2007, 17:02
|
|
Постоянный
Регистрация: 23.03.2006
Сообщений: 977
С нами:
10597286
Репутация:
694
|
|
Ты про уникалов и просто посещений?
Посещения вообще легко. Берем БД считываем сколько уже есть плюсуем единицу, записываем в БД и выводим.
С уникалами можно сделать так. Пишем печенюшку, считываем с БД предыдуший показатель плюсуем единицу, записываем, показываем. Потом везде проверяем если печенюшка есть то ничего больше не делаем. А если нету то опять пишем и т.д.
Способ простой и негеморойный.
|
|
|

02.12.2007, 17:18
|
|
Познающий
Регистрация: 15.03.2007
Сообщений: 39
С нами:
10082994
Репутация:
10
|
|
Я в этом деле не спец ) и понял только половину.
Мне нужно чтобы счетчик показывал сколько посещений было за сутки.
|
|
|

02.12.2007, 17:20
|
|
Постоянный
Регистрация: 23.03.2006
Сообщений: 977
С нами:
10597286
Репутация:
694
|
|
Код вам я писать не буду. А в каком направлении копать я написал. Что по поводу суток то нужно еще время учитывать и все.
|
|
|

02.12.2007, 17:21
|
|
Познающий
Регистрация: 15.03.2007
Сообщений: 39
С нами:
10082994
Репутация:
10
|
|
Хоть на этом спасибо.
|
|
|

02.12.2007, 18:04
|
|
Участник форума
Регистрация: 06.06.2006
Сообщений: 213
С нами:
10488959
Репутация:
474
|
|
составляешь запрос к бд
Код:
SELECT count(`ip`) from `hosts` where `date`=CURRENT_DATE;
а вот для добавляения уникальных
сначала проверяешь существует ли такой ип уже в базе, за сегодняшнее число
Код:
SELECT `ip` from `hosts` WHERE `date`=CURRENT_DATE and `ip`=$ip;
если такого нет, то
Код:
INSERT INTO `hosts`(`ip`, `date`) VALUES($ip, CURRENT_DATE);
что то типа того, а вообще поищи в гугле, реализаций таких сцетчиков полно
|
|
|

02.12.2007, 18:13
|
|
Постоянный
Регистрация: 15.03.2006
Сообщений: 600
С нами:
10608806
Репутация:
1203
|
|
Вот тебе прекрасная реализация статистики сайта. http://www.webcount.ru
Бесплатный PHP скрипт статистики сайта «WEB_Count» предоставляет возможность анализировать посещаемость сайта, выбирать наиболее эффективные рекламные площадки, изучать активность аудитории сайта и многое другое. Предназначена владельцам и администраторам сайтов, а также интернет-маркетологам, нуждающихся в детальном анализе своей аудитории и оценке эффективности проведения рекламной кампании в Интернет.
Кто посещает Ваш сайт и каким образом находит его в сети Интернет, какие страницы просматривает посетитель и какие из них привлекают его внимание, сколько времени посетитель проводит на сайте — эти вопросы интересуют всех без исключения владельцев сайтов, поскольку имея ответы на них, можно судить об эффективности работы сайта.
Собранные данные компактно хранятся на сервере сколь угодно долго. Вы сами решаете, сохранить эти данные или уничтожить. Благодаря быстрой и эффективной связке PHP и MySQL работа скрипта не влияет на скорость загрузки сайта.
Есть еще СNStat, он платный, если надо могу и версию нулль выложить.
Ну а если нужно что-то совсем простое, то заходи на woweb.ru --> скрипты php --> статистика, и там качай.
|
|
|

05.12.2007, 01:38
|
|
Познающий
Регистрация: 15.03.2007
Сообщений: 39
С нами:
10082994
Репутация:
10
|
|
Сообщение от AciD_FreaK
Вот тебе прекрасная реализация статистики сайта. http://www.webcount.ru
Есть еще СNStat, он платный, если надо могу и версию нулль выложить.
Ну а если нужно что-то совсем простое, то заходи на woweb.ru --> скрипты php --> статистика, и там качай.
Сайт не работает!
Соответственно скрипта там нету(
|
|
|

05.12.2007, 04:18
|
|
Постоянный
Регистрация: 15.03.2006
Сообщений: 600
С нами:
10608806
Репутация:
1203
|
|
http://dump.ru/files/n/n6300724/
Вот скриптт с webcount.ru, последняя версия.
|
|
|

05.12.2007, 04:26
|
|
Флудер
Регистрация: 20.11.2006
Сообщений: 3,315
С нами:
10248806
Репутация:
2371
|
|
За тебя здесь никто ничего писать не будет, здесь помогают в написании!
|
|
|
|
 |
|
Предыдущая тема
Следующая тема
|
Здесь присутствуют: 1 (пользователей: 0 , гостей: 1)
|
|
|
|